Launch a PowerShell window and connect to your Microsoft 365/Azure AD instance using the Connect-MsolService cmdlet. Web18 Oct 2024 · Microsoft does not move user data between regions automatically. The first change is to enable the regions for your tenant that you will allow user data to reside in. After that, each user account is configured with a preferred data location (PDL). If no PDL is specified for an account, it defaults to the geo where your tenant was first created. Web13 Jul 2024 · To store an end user’s data in a specific geo location separate from the tenant’s central location, an admin will set the end user’s Preferred Data Location (PDL) Azure Active Directory attribute.
